BGT 2024-25: Struggling Rohit doubtful starter for Sydney Test

Amid rumours of Rohit Sharma mulling a Test retirement after the completion of the ongoing Border-Gavaskar series, India head coach Gautam Gambhir on Thursday refused to clear the uncertainty over the out-of-form skipper's participation for the fifth and final Test, starting Friday at the Sydney Cricket Ground.
Having missed the tour opener in Perth that India won by 295 runs under Jasprit Bumrah, Rohit has since struggled with the bat, managing only 31 runs in the next three Tests at an average of just 6.20, and his side desperately needing a win to retain the Border-Gavaskar Trophy, and keep their slim hopes of ICC World Test Championships Final qualification alive.
As a result, Rohit could struggle to find a place in the Playing XI for the final Test, and the speculations gained momentum when Gambhir fronted the pre-match press conference on match eve instead of the customary practice of the captain addressing the media.
With his side trailing 1-2 in the series and the opportunity of extending their hold on the BGT Trophy to a full decade still in the offing if they win in Sydney, the 43-year-old Gambhir remained coy of Rohit's participation at Thursday's presser.
